How to Add Infant-in-arms to your Lufthansa Ticket?
Lufthansa allows children up to 2 years to travel without a seat. That means you may keep the child on your lap. The airline crew will provide you with a seat belt extension so that the child remains tethered to you during take-off and landing. In case you book a separate seat for the child, you will have to bring your own child restraint system. Only approved child restraint systems may be allowed.
-
Book a seat for a child below 2 years - If you have two children, you can keep only one on your lap. You will have to book a seat for the second child.
-
Children below 2 years will need a child restraint system - You may bring a baby carrier or car seat for them.

How to Add an Infant on Lufthansa using a Car Seat?
An infant may be able to use a car seat only if he or she has a separate seat. Children below 8 months and measuring up to 67cm will be eligible for a bassinet. Since these are limited in number, you must request them before departure. When your child needs a child restraint system, you will have to bring your own. Only airline-approved systems may be used. Here are a few things you must remember when traveling with infant internationally Lufthansa.
-
Your child restraint system may have to be checked - If the car seat or baby carrier you have with you doesn’t meet the permitted size limits, you will have to check it in hold.
-
Child restraint systems or car seats with their own straps may not be used on board - Car seats must use the seat belt.
